What is being done to promote transparency and the fight against corruption in the government and public institutions in Honduras?

The Honduran government has implemented measures to promote transparency and combat corruption in government and public institutions. Control and accountability mechanisms have been strengthened, transparency in public procurement and the use of public funds has been promoted, laws and regulations that punish corruption have been established, specialized institutions have been created to combat corruption. and citizen participation has been encouraged in monitoring and reporting acts of corruption.

Is it possible to request a duplicate identity card in Costa Rica if the original was lost or stolen?

Yes, you can request a duplicate ID card in Costa Rica if the original was lost or stolen. You must file a complaint with the corresponding authorities and then go to the Civil Registry to request the duplicate, following the established procedures.
